計算機系統概述
發展歷程
電子管,晶體管,集成電路
層次結構
基本組成:運算器、控制器、存儲器、IO
軟件分類:系統軟件、應用軟件
工作過程
性能指標
吞吐量,響應時間,CPU時鍾周期,主頻,CPI,CPU執行時間,MIPS,MFLOPS
數據的表示和運算
數制編碼
數制(2,8,10,16進制)
編碼(BCD,字符,漢字和校驗)
定點數
表示:無符號和帶符號整數——原、補、反、移碼
運算:移位,原和補碼加減、乘除
浮點數
表示(IEEE754標准)
運算(IEEE754標准)
算術邏輯
存儲器層次結構
分類
存儲、存取、讀寫、作用
層次結構
隨機存取
SRAM、DRAM、ROM和Flash
主存儲器
SRAM、DRAM、ROM和Flash
雙口RAM和多模塊存儲器
主存儲和CPU的連接
高速緩存
映射、替換和寫替換
虛擬存儲
頁式、段式、段頁式和TLB(轉換檢測緩沖區)
指令系統
指令格式
操作碼(定長和變長)、地址碼
尋址方式
數據尋址(立即尋址、直接尋址)
指令尋址
RISC
CISC
中央處理器
功能結構
存儲、存取、讀寫、作用
指令執行
取指令、分析取數和執行
數據通路
控制器
硬布線控制器
微程序控制器(微程序、指令等)
指令流水
概念、實現、超標量和動態
總線
概述
分類和結構(單、雙和三總線)
仲裁
集中、分布
操作定時
定時(同步、異步)
標准
輸入輸出(I/O)系統
概念
外部設備
輸入(鍵盤、鼠標)輸出(顯示器)
I/O接口
端口
I/O方式
程序查詢、中斷、DMA
本文轉載自:https://blog.csdn.net/algzjh/article/details/82710843